919
Pandora's Box / Re: Suggestions
« on: December 06, 2007, 05:45:01 PM »
Even in the original, the first Bushido technique "Dispatch"? was better than Fight. Not only did it do more damage (typically), but it ignored physical defenses, hit all the time, and you didn't have to wait to charge it up.

I would reccommend sticking with the new damage formula that incorporates weapon power, but put the speed back down to what it used to be, and get rid of Bushido 1 completely (have it do nothing) so that you actually have to wait to get the good techniques.

923
Game Modification Station / Re: Your opinion (FF3J NES)
« on: December 04, 2007, 06:25:27 AM »
Not a bug, but something that annoyed me about that game is the fact that everyone could dual-wield. It made shields useless and it was odd having wizards going around with two rods or two staffs all the time (since there's no reason not to). Also, characters that can equip shields could equip two shields (one in each hand) if you really wanted them to, which is also kinda silly if you ask me.
